COLLEGE STATION, Texas – The No. 20 LSU softball team continues to take fans behind the scenes with “Blogging from the Berm” as senior Tiffany Shaw shares some thoughts about this weekend’s NCAA College Station Regional.

The Tigers (38-16) opens the double elimination event Friday against Syracuse with first pitch scheduled for 4 p.m. followed by Texas A&M and Sacred Heart at 7 p.m.

Hey Tiger Fans,

This season has been one that I will never forget. Our team was able to pull together after a slow start in SEC play and have a great second half that included a 23-3 stretch which ensured Coach Girouard would go out as a winner. We were able to sweep No. 1 Alabama in front of a record-breaking crowd and go 14-0 against teams in the SEC Western Division which had never been done before in program history. I am so glad I was able to be apart of such a great team and play for Coach Girouard during her final season.

NCAA Regionals are always an exciting time of the year because this is what we have worked for all season. As a senior, my emotions are different than in seasons past because I know that my career is almost over. This will be the last regional I will ever play in, and I told myself on the drive over to enjoy everything this weekend because these will be some of the best moments of my life. I am going to go all out this weekend and leave everything on the field. When I am done, I want to know that I did everything I could to help my team be successful.

The team is very excited about regionals and can’t wait for Friday to get here! It’s going to be an exciting day because not only is it our first game BUT Jessica Mouse and I will be graduating from college! Our first game is at 4 p.m. against Syracuse, it’s going to be a huge game for us.

Our team mindset going into the regional is so strong. We know we have to stay confident and win one game at a time. As long as we play “Tiger Softball”, we can achieve our goal of winning regionals. Postseason can become overwhelming at times for the younger players so I try to help them by giving advice on what to expect. The upperclassmen try to remind them that regionals can be intense. They need to aim to stay focused and relaxed, and play hard the entire game.
